Output d99a8eb6f5ef829f2bf1a766f45319020392581fceb8e5f79c42ea3a02dba8fa:0

value
609884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a5aeed7221d98b249183ac6e6f80dac0e293f1f OP_EQUAL
address
38UArsa95ifSrMuTKZE7wNWsxZQttu8jd5
transaction
d99a8eb6f5ef829f2bf1a766f45319020392581fceb8e5f79c42ea3a02dba8fa
confirmations
346832
spent
true